KALANG RIVER BRIDGE NAMED AFTER GUMBAYNGGIRR ELDER UNCLE TOM KELLY

A new bridge on the Pacific Highway has been named after respected Aboriginal Elder, Uncle Tom Kelly.

The bridge over the Kalang river at Urunga forms part of the $780 million Nambucca Heads-to-Urunga Pacific Highway upgrade.

Minister for Roads Melinda Pavey says the naming of the bridge is a fitting tribute to Uncle Tom Kelly.

The Gumbaynggirr Elder has worked to improve access to education and the arts for local children.
